Accelerometer(or G-sensor) - device position sensor in space. As a main function, the accelerometer is used to automatic change orientation of the image on the display (vertical or horizontal). Also, the G-sensor is used as a pedometer, it can be controlled by various functions of the device by turning or shaking.
Gyroscope- a sensor that measures the angles of rotation relative to a fixed coordinate system. Able to measure rotation angles in several planes simultaneously. The gyroscope together with the accelerometer allows you to determine the position of the device in space with high accuracy. In devices that use only accelerometers, measurement accuracy is lower, especially when moving quickly. Also, the capabilities of the gyroscope can be used in modern games ah for mobile devices.
Light sensor- sensor, thanks to which the optimal values ​​​​of brightness and contrast are set for given level illumination. The presence of the sensor allows you to increase the operating time of the device from the battery.
Proximity sensor- a sensor that detects when the device is close to the face during a call, turns off the backlight and locks the screen, preventing accidental pressing. The presence of the sensor allows you to increase the operating time of the device from the battery.
Geomagnetic sensor- a sensor for determining the direction of the world in which the device is directed. Tracks the orientation of the device in space relative to the Earth's magnetic poles. The information received from the sensor is used in mapping programs for orientation in the area.
Atmospheric pressure sensor- sensor for accurate measurement atmospheric pressure. Is a part GPS systems, allows you to determine the height above sea level and speed up positioning.

satellite navigation:

GPS(Global Positioning System - global positioning system) - satellite system navigation that measures distance, time, speed and determines the location of objects anywhere on the Earth. The system was developed, implemented and operated by the US Department of Defense. The basic principle of using the system is to determine the location by measuring the distances to the object from points with known coordinates - satellites. The distance is calculated from the signal propagation delay time from sending it by the satellite to receiving it by the GPS receiver antenna.
GLONASS(Global Navigation Satellite System) - Soviet and Russian satellite navigation system, developed by order of the USSR Ministry of Defense. The measurement principle is similar to the American GPS navigation system. GLONASS is intended for operational navigation and time support for ground, sea, air and space-based users. The main difference from the GPS system is that the GLONASS satellites in their orbital movement do not have resonance (synchronism) with the Earth's rotation, which provides them with greater stability.

LG Optimus L5 is one of the representatives of the L-Style line. This gadget took a place exactly in the middle between the budget version of the LG Optimus L3 and the more expensive Optimus L7. Therefore, we can say that this particular model will win the hearts of more people, because it harmoniously combines stylish and concise design, as well as excellent performance.

Design

The gadget is fully consistent with its model range and therefore looks stylish and strict. High-quality plastic was used as a material for the smartphone case. On the front panel is protective glass to protect your device from scratches and damage. Below, on the front side are the standard buttons: "back", "home" and "menu". The place above the display is occupied by a speaker protected by an internal mesh. The headphone jack and power button can be found on the top edge. And the bottom end was occupied by a microUSB connector and a microphone. The left side "sheltered" the volume rocker, but the right side remained absolutely clean. The camera, flash and two audio speakers are located on the rear panel. Having removed back cover can be found battery, under which there is a slot for a SIM card. In general, LG Optimus L5 is assembled very high quality and reliable. No cracks, defects or backlashes were found. In the hand, the smartphone lies comfortably and pleasantly, and thanks to the smaller diagonal of the display compared to the L7, it is also very comfortable to operate. The gadget is presented in traditional colors - black and white.

Display

LG Optimus L5 has a four-inch TFT-matrix display with a resolution of 320 x 480 pixels. Therefore, the user will still see some graininess, but even with such characteristics, the screen shows a good picture. The device has wide viewing angles and very high brightness, which allows you to use the gadget on a sunny day. Gorilla Glass acts as a protective barrier against various kinds of scratches and damage.

Performance

The hardware is fully consistent with the budget options for smartphones. Qualcomm Snapdragon S1 MSM7225A acts as an “iron heart” and this processor absolutely cannot boast of either clock speed or the number of cores: one core and 0.8 GHz. RAM is also not a lot - 512 MB, built-in memory is also not much - 4 GB. However, the user can increase this volume using memory cards. If we translate all these figures into ordinary speech, then we can safely say that this gadget is definitely not suitable for modern games and videos on the Internet, but these characteristics are enough to solve work tasks, listen to music and ordinary surf the Internet. For a non-demanding user, this is quite enough.

Camera

5 megapixels, autofocus and LED flash are the only things LG Optimus L5 boasts. Despite such a small set, the camera still allows you to take pretty good pictures, which are distinguished by excellent detail. If you look at the pictures not on the phone screen, but on the computer, then the pictures look even brighter and more contrasting. As far as the camera is concerned this smartphone, that is, two minuses: the lack of a front camera and a hardware key that allows you to call the camera.

Offline work

The gadget has a removable Li-Ion battery with a capacity of 1540 mAh. This is enough for the smartphone to last for two days without recharging with moderate use. In conversational mode, LG Optimus L5 will work for about ten hours, and if you leave it on somewhere on the shelf and do not use it at all, then the charge will last for a whole month.

Outcome

In general, the smartphone came out pretty good. It does not have any frills and bells and whistles. It is simple and easy to use and does a great job with the basic functions of any phone. This model is ideal for those who are just getting acquainted with the world of touch phones or for those who do not care about powerful and modern functionality.

Positioning

LG Electronics has started selling the Optimus L5 (E610) smartphone, which is an intermediate solution between the budget Optimus L3 and the relatively expensive Optimus L7. Unlike the older model, the L5 has a display with a smaller diagonal, lower resolution, a simple TFT-matrix and a weaker processor.

IN price category up to 9,000 rubles, the device boasts a fresh Android 4.0.3 OS. True, with the release of Jelly Bean, the version of Ice Cream Sandwich begins to slowly lose relevance, since Android 4.1 brings the “OS” from Google to new level. Otherwise, the parameters of the smartphone are rather boring: 512 MB of RAM, 5 MP camera with the ability to record 0.3 MP videos and 4 GB of Flash memory.

On the one hand, it turns out to be quite an attractive gadget, on the other hand, it upsets the little things that could be eliminated, and then, from my point of view, the LG Optimus L5 would become a hit. What little things in question you will learn from this review.

Design, dimensions, controls

Despite the fact that LG Optimus L7 and L5 look very similar to each other, we still managed to find differences in design. Firstly, the L5 has all sharp corners, while the L7 has slightly rounded bottom corners. Second, the P705 is slightly thinner (8.7mm versus 9.5mm for the E610). Thirdly, the back cover of the older model almost completely covers the right and left sides, in addition, it has a different texture: in L7 there are longitudinal flats, and in L5 in the form of rhombuses. It looks more spectacular on the E610, but the back side of the Optimus L7 smartphone is better felt in the hand. In LG L3, the rear panel is slightly more embossed than in LG L5.

Just like the entire L-style line, the device is made entirely of plastic. The black version is currently available for sale, and the white version will be sold soon. Both in the first and in the second cases, the front and rear panels are painted in the appropriate colors. In my opinion, LG Optimus L5 in "light" looks spectacular and elegant. At the very least, fingerprints are less visible on it.

The device is assembled very well, there is nothing to complain about: there are no vertical or horizontal backlashes, the lid does not bend to the battery, it does not crunch or creak when squeezed.

LG E610 dimensions are as follows - 118.3x66.5x9.5 mm, weight - 125 grams; LG E400 - 102.6x61.6x11.9 mm, weight - 110 grams; LG P705 - 125.5x67x8.7 mm, weight - 122 grams; Prada by LG 3.0 - 127.5x69x8.5 mm, weight - 138 grams. By the way, the novelty used an interesting technology called "Floating Mass Technology" - this is the optical effect of perceiving a smaller thickness than it actually is. Due to its small size and weight, the LG L5 fits perfectly in the hand, it is slightly more convenient to control than the LG L7 due to the use of a smaller display diagonal. The phone fits in a jeans or trouser pocket, but be prepared for the L5's angular shape to probably make itself felt when you lean or crouch. Best worn in a jacket or top shirt pocket.

The screen is easily soiled, prints quickly cover the surface, although they are erased relatively easily and quickly. The display is not protected by Gorilla Glass, as was implemented in the Optimus P705.

There is a proximity sensor on the front panel. Responds quickly and clearly. There is no light sensor in the device. There is a speaker next to it. Its volume is slightly above average (it was louder in L7), the interlocutor is heard legibly, the timbre is pleasant, but low frequencies slightly less than in the LG Optimus P705 speaker.

Under the screen is a mechanical button "Home" recessed into the body. Its dimensions are 14x5 mm, the shape is rectangular with smoothed edges. The move is minimal, the pressing is firm. To the left of "Home" - touch "Back", and to the right - "Menu". Since I used the L7 for a long time, such an arrangement of buttons no longer raised questions for me.



At the bottom there is microUSB and a microphone, at the top there is a standard 3.5 mm headphone jack and an on/off button (almost recessed into the case). There are no elements on the right, and on the left there is a volume rocker key: thin and long, slightly rising above the body, and it is almost impossible to feel it with your finger.




speaker speakerphone located on the back side, there is also a camera module and a flash. To remove the back cover, it must be pry on the ledge on the top end. You will find the memory card slot on the left (hot swap is supported), the SIM card slot is above the battery (but you still have to remove it).





LG Optimus L5 and samsung galaxy Ace 2


Display

Smartphone LG Optimus L5 equipped with relatively large display- 4 inches (physical size - 84x56) for the price category of smartphones up to 9,000 rubles. However, the resolution was left at the level of budget devices - 320x480 pixels (density - 144 pixels per inch). And this is the first note. The second is the low quality of the matrix: it would be forgivable for some phone model from Fly, but not for a large vendor. The viewing angles are small: for example, when the screen is tilted towards itself, the colors are strongly inverted, from itself, the contrast drops, and when you turn it to the right or left, the image acquires a purple tint and the brightness decreases slightly. Even on the Chinese Highscreen Yummy Duo, the quality is better.

The matrix is ​​made using TFT-LCD technology, capable of displaying 16 million shades of color. The sensor, of course, capacitive type, works out up to 5 simultaneous touches. Sensitivity is slightly above average, ie. on L7 is still better.

The brightness is high, and in daylight it is enough for comfortable reading from the screen. But in the sun it still goes blind, and quite strongly.

In general, the screen quality of the LG Optimus E610 is disappointing, especially after the chic IPS-matrix in the LG Optimus P705. The lack of a light sensor also did not play into the hands of the phone.

Battery

The LG L5 uses a removable lithium-ion (Li-Ion) battery with a capacity of 1500 mAh, 3.8 V, 6.5 W. If we compare the operating time of L7 and L5, then the latter holds a charge a little longer, perhaps due to the lower resolution and poor quality of the display matrix, as well as the use of a less efficient processor.

Communication options

The smartphone works in GSM 850/900/1800/1900 and HSDPA 900/2100 networks. Speed ​​HSDPA - 7.2 Mbps (in LG Optimus L7 - up to 21 Mbps), HSUPA - 5.76 Mbps, EDGE - 236 Kbps, GPRS 32-48 Kbps. Under Settings cellular network» there are several items: data transfer, data roaming, network mode ( automatic switching between GSM/WCDMA, WCDMA only or GSM), access point, "2G networks only" and choice of carriers (automatic or manual).

There is Bluetooth version 3.0 with A2DP, and the Wi-Fi module (802.11 a/b/g/n) supports WiFi Direct. The phone can be used as an access point (Wi-Fi hotspot). The sensitivity of Wi-Fi did not cause any complaints: even in difficult conditions it shows 1-2 divisions.

Memory and memory card

The LG Optimus L5 smartphone has 512 MB of RAM, with about 160 MB available. I note that in Optimus L7 this memory was about 110 MB. Unfortunately, the LG E610 behaves exactly like the older model: it seems that there is not enough RAM, although in fact (judging by the application manager) it should be quite enough. For example, when switching from one application to another, the device may think for as much as 2-3 seconds. It doesn't happen often, but this is exactly what happens with Skype running. IN this case one piece of advice - more often unload applications from the "RAM".

4 GB of Flash memory is allocated for installing applications, but only about 2.6 GB is free. So, you will have to buy a memory card (maximum capacity - 32 GB).

Camera

Oddly enough, the Optimus E610 uses exactly the same camera module (5 MP with autofocus) as the Optimus P705. There is a flash, but no front camera. It seems to me that this is a small, but a minus for LG's karma, since now more and more people are starting to use video chats, especially on devices in the middle price range.

The maximum size of photos is 2560x1920 pixels, videos - 640x480 pixels. Interestingly, here the low video resolution can be fully justified by the low price of the gadget, which cannot be said about the LG P705, which records videos in the same quality.

In general, the pictures are very good: good detail, correct white balance, more or less normal dynamic range. Pleased with the minimum focusing distance - 20-30 mm.

Performance

LG has installed the Qulacomm MSM7225 chipset with the “a” index in the Optimus L5 model. This means that a single-core ARMv7 Cortex-A5 processor (http://www.arm.com/products/processors/cortex-a/cortex-a5.php) is installed here, operating at a clock frequency of 800 MHz (minimum is 320 MHz ). In this case, the DPS is Hexagon QDSP5 at 350 MHz, the Adreno 200 video accelerator, and the manufacturing process is 45 nm. Let me remind you that the LG Optimus L3 also uses the MSM7225a chipset, while the LG Optimus L7 uses the Qulacomm MSM7227a (1 GHz). The difference is that the MSM7225a runs on processors clocked at 600 MHz to 800 MHz, while the MSM7227a runs at 800 MHz to 1000 MHz.

All of these models use the Adreno 200 graphics accelerator. Interestingly, it is able to pull toys like "ShadowGun" - this surprised me personally. However, despite quite good performance, in general, the smartphone behaves slowly: it takes a long time to launch some applications, slowly unloads programs from memory, and sometimes lags the interface. One gets the impression that the not fully optimized shell is to blame for this, since the LG P705 has the same problems.

By the way, a new firmware was released for the latter, but it did not affect the speed of the device in any way.

Navigation

The smartphone has a GPS navigator. Its functionality is the same as in most budget phones. "Cold" start - about seven minutes, "hot" - up to 10-15 seconds. Due to the fact that "gpsONE Gen 7" is installed here, there is no GLONASS.

Conclusion

The call quality is good, on par with any other LG smartphone. The vibrating alert is quite noticeable in the pockets of outerwear.


Already after the L3/L5/L7 tests, I can say that the entire "L" line turned out with some kind of "roughness". For example, let's take LG Optimus L3: convenient, fast and nice, but the screen resolution is 240x320 pixels. Smartphone Optimus L7 - everything seems to be fine, but he writes videos at a resolution of 0.3 MP, and the processor is not the "fastest" used. With the device Optimus L5 a similar story: with enough large diagonal- poor quality of the matrix and low resolution, besides, there is no front camera.
